Under the treasury stock method, the number of shares added to the earnings per share denominator is: a.the difference between the actual shares issued and the actual shares reacquired. b.the difference between the assumed shares issued and the assumed shares reacquired. c.the market price of shares on the first day of the period and the market price on the last day of the period times the number of dilutive shares. d.the option (exercise) price times the number of dilutive shares.
